GOT INVASIVES?
May is Invasive Plant month! From May 1 to 30, invasive plants can be dropped off for free at the Resource Recovery Centre, Monday to Saturday, 8 AM to 5 PM. Invasive plants should be kept separate from regular yard waste and all loads should be contained and secured to avoid the spread of invasive material during transport.
